diff options
author | Matthew Harmsen <mharmsen@redhat.com> | 2012-07-19 01:04:54 -0700 |
---|---|---|
committer | Matthew Harmsen <mharmsen@redhat.com> | 2012-07-19 10:17:18 -0700 |
commit | 5b004df074027d1eba33c2f9038030406830cc3c (patch) | |
tree | c14cfe0d4123d6fa704d9f837f37d1688c15bf5c /base/deploy/src/scriptlets/infrastructure_layout.py | |
parent | 3fcefc1b67e7afe0455267b3876d9e6ef47531cc (diff) | |
download | pki-5b004df074027d1eba33c2f9038030406830cc3c.tar.gz pki-5b004df074027d1eba33c2f9038030406830cc3c.tar.xz pki-5b004df074027d1eba33c2f9038030406830cc3c.zip |
PKI Deployment Scriptlets
* In 'catalina.properties', removed commented out jars
for each of the subsystems in the 'common.loader'
* In 'server.xml', removed the line containing a '1'
* Moved all parameters from the [Mandatory] and [Optional]
sections of the 'pkideployment.cfg' file to other more
appropriate sections (e.g. - [Common], [CA], [KRA], etc.),
and removed these sections and all of their associated
logic from the 'pki-deploy' package
* Resolved Dogtag TRAC Ticket #225
Dogtag 10: Move "pkispawn"/"pkidestroy" logs
* Removed all security domain references from
external CA logic
* Added new 'pki_subsystem_name' parameter to
'pkideployment.cfg' file, and applied logic
throughout 'pki-deploy'
* Added new error message in the case of an
unset DNS domain name, and replaced the
log message with a simple print in the
case of a 'domainname' exception
Diffstat (limited to 'base/deploy/src/scriptlets/infrastructure_layout.py')
-rw-r--r-- | base/deploy/src/scriptlets/infrastructure_layout.py | 16 |
1 files changed, 10 insertions, 6 deletions
diff --git a/base/deploy/src/scriptlets/infrastructure_layout.py b/base/deploy/src/scriptlets/infrastructure_layout.py index 471739700..d5ce233c6 100644 --- a/base/deploy/src/scriptlets/infrastructure_layout.py +++ b/base/deploy/src/scriptlets/infrastructure_layout.py @@ -36,8 +36,10 @@ class PkiScriptlet(pkiscriptlet.AbstractBasePkiScriptlet): extra=config.PKI_INDENTATION_LEVEL_1) # establish top-level infrastructure base util.directory.create(master['pki_path']) - # establish top-level infrastructure logs - util.directory.create(master['pki_log_path']) + # no need to establish top-level infrastructure logs + # since it now stores 'pkispawn'/'pkidestroy' logs + # and will already exist + # util.directory.create(master['pki_log_path']) # establish top-level infrastructure configuration if master['pki_configuration_path'] !=\ config.PKI_DEPLOYMENT_CONFIGURATION_ROOT: @@ -70,8 +72,9 @@ class PkiScriptlet(pkiscriptlet.AbstractBasePkiScriptlet): util.instance.pki_subsystem_instances() == 0: # remove top-level infrastructure base util.directory.delete(master['pki_path']) - # remove top-level infrastructure logs - util.directory.delete(master['pki_log_path']) + # do NOT remove top-level infrastructure logs + # since it now stores 'pkispawn'/'pkidestroy' logs + # util.directory.delete(master['pki_log_path']) # remove top-level infrastructure configuration if util.directory.is_empty(master['pki_configuration_path'])\ and master['pki_configuration_path'] !=\ @@ -89,8 +92,9 @@ class PkiScriptlet(pkiscriptlet.AbstractBasePkiScriptlet): util.instance.pki_subsystem_instances() == 1: # remove top-level infrastructure base util.directory.delete(master['pki_path']) - # remove top-level infrastructure logs - util.directory.delete(master['pki_log_path']) + # do NOT remove top-level infrastructure logs + # since it now stores 'pkispawn'/'pkidestroy' logs + # util.directory.delete(master['pki_log_path']) # remove top-level infrastructure configuration if util.directory.is_empty(master['pki_configuration_path'])\ and master['pki_configuration_path'] !=\ |